采用超声波辅助滚压加工技术对45钢试件进行加工,测量了表面粗糙度值及硬度值。试验结果表明院超声波辅助滚压加工有效提高了表面机械性能;通过改变加工参数,零件表面粗糙度值及硬度值均出现不同的变化规律;当处理强度大于材料抗拉强度时,工件表面会产生微观裂纹等现象;最终给出了各加工工艺参数的合理范围。%Using the ultrasonic auxiliary rolling processing technology,machining is carried out on 45 steel specimen,and the roughness and hardness values of surface are measured. The test results indicate that ultrasonic auxiliary rolling processing can effectively improve the surface mechanical properties,what's more,the parts surface roughness and hardness values are different if the processing parameters are changed. When dealing strength is greater than the tensile strength of material,surface of workpiece may produce damage forms such as micro-crack. Processing parameters in the reasonable scope have given.
